Dicconsons Lane is in Halsall, Ormskirk and in West Lancashire district.
L39 7HR is located in the Halsall electoral ward, within the English
Parliamentary constituency of West Lancashire. This postcode has been in use
since 1980-01-01.

According to police statistics, there was no crime reported
in Dicconsons Lane area in year 2023. This neighbourhood is very safe.

L39 7HR area has a very high level of entrepreneurship. Only 2% of streets have higher percent of entrepreneur residents. 20% of population in this area is self-employed, while the average in the UK is 9.7%. High number of entrepreneurs usually leads to relatively high economic growth, higher paid jobs and better quality of life in the area.
